EQY-15-24+ Details

  • Manufacturer Part Number:

    EQY-15-24+

  • Rohs Code:

    Yes

  • Part Life Cycle Code:

    Active

  • Manufacturer:

    Mini-Circuits

  • Characteristic Impedance:

    50 Ω

  • Construction:

    COMPONENT

  • Mounting Feature:

    SURFACE MOUNT

  • Number of Terminals:

    8

  • Operating Frequency-Max:

    20000 MHz

  • Operating Frequency-Min:

    6000 MHz

  • Operating Temperature-Max:

    105 °C

  • Operating Temperature-Min:

    -55 °C

  • Package Body Material:

    PLASTIC/EPOXY

  • RF/Microwave Device Type:

    GAIN EQUALIZER

  • Surface Mount:

    YES

  • Technology:

    GAAS

  • VSWR-Max:

    1.25

About Mini-Circuits

Mini-Circuits is a global leader in the design, manufacturing, and distribution of RF and microwave components and systems. The company's product portfolio includes a vast array of components such as amplifiers, mixers, splitters, couplers, filters, switches, and attenuators, among others. These components cover frequency ranges from DC to 65 GHz and beyond, serving applications in wireless communication, satellite communication, radar systems, test and measurement equipment, medical devices, and more.
